The average price per unit in seniors housing is an important tool to use to follow trends in the M&A market, but it includes all sales, low-quality and high-quality alike. That “A” quality, new community in a hard-to-build-in coastal town shouldn’t be compared with that twenty-year-old community in a secondary market. That is why several years ago we started separating out the “A” properties from the “B” properties so that buyer, sellers, lenders and investors could understand how bifurcated the market was when it comes to quality.
